Abstract
The paper presents silica films of the refractive index 1.267-1.420 and silica-titania films of high refractive index 1.762. Basic fabrication technology was presented as well as the applied measurement methods of refractive index and thickness. The paper provides examples for the application of the elaborated technology for the fabrication of waveguide films, input/output grating couplers and channel RIB waveguides.
